Of course, the Strata renderer has always been well know for its superb quality, but, CX is about 30% faster than it's previous version! It has had it's rendering engine finely tuned in both raytracer and radiosity modes. Recently, Strata released an update (free download to CX owners) version with even more rendering engine optimization that I can attest to a better than 15% increase over the CX version!
I have seen each release become better and better over the past few years- CX is truly one of the very best "complete" (as in nothing more to buy.. no modules to add, no "more advanced version", etc.. no limitations on rendering sizes or types) 3D modeling/rendering software deals left, anywhere! HIGHLY recommended for beginners and advanced users alike.
Pros: Full featured 3D modeling and rendering program, and the fetaures seem to grow and increase with each new release. Anything can be modeled here, very intuitive interface, high quality renderings, animation capabilities. Flash export, built in Toon renderer, integrated .pdf and .pdf file support. The Stratacafe (http://www.stratacafe.com) is free to all Strata users as a resource for free models and textures, competitions, forums for discussions and to get help from. The price is VERY affordable, and version upgrades are quite reasonably priced, as well.
Cons: The SDS modeler is in its first version so it is not fully functional yet (but getting there quickly); the manual needs more illustrations and visualizations; still needs further expanded model file export options, even though that has been improved recently (.dxf, .wrl, .3ds, .fbx, .obj imports are now supported).
